1956 contract with the William Morris Agency signed by Stevens
Contract signed "Onslow Stevens". Also signed by representative of the William Morris Agency. 1 page, 13¾x8¼. Oct. 18, 1956. This was a one-year contract, starting on Nov. 1, 1956, between Stevens and the William Morris Agency. Steven engaged them as his agent in return for 10 percent of his gross pay from any performances during the contract. Stevens (1902-1977, born Onslow Ford Stevenson in Los Angeles) was an American actor with 120 films and movies to his credit, as well as seven Broadway plays. He started performing in 1928 in Under the Roof at the Pasadena Community Playhouse, where his entire family worked in one capacity or another, then had his first big success in Stage Door (1936-1937), which ran for 169 performances. He first appeared on the silver screen in The Gay Diplomat (1931) in an non credited role and spent the next 31 years in mostly character roles.
